EVA4400 Firmware Needed

Hi!

We have 2 EVA4400 (1 EVA4400 and 1 EVA4400 Embedded Switch) that were under a HP contract until HP stopped supporting it a few years ago. We had both EVA's at 11300000 (controllers), but had to replace a controller that has 11200000. Would like to upgrade, but don't have the firmware file anymore. Thoughts?

Re: EVA4400 Firmware Needed

Hello @Emil Henry

In your case, have you repalced Both the controllers or a single controller? If there is a single controller repalcement, while running controller @XCS11300000 as master, chances of degradiding the working controller is very rare if the dead controller inserted when the other controller was working.

In your case, it may again depend on steps you taken for the replacement (like, powered down EVA and inserted the new controlelr and booted up both controller at the same time, etc) .  An EVA Log review ca n provide more clarity on this.
